
Economists Predict AI Demand Will Sustain Hong Kong Export Growth
Economists suggest that Hong Kong's current export surge is likely to continue due to sustained global demand for artificial intelligence technology. This trend may lead to GDP growth that exceeds the government's initial official projections.
Hong Kong is experiencing an export surge that analysts expect to persist in the coming months, largely fueled by the global expansion of artificial intelligence. According to economists interviewed by the South China Morning Post, the ongoing demand for AI-related components and technology remains high, suggesting that the market is far from reaching a saturation point.
Billy Mak Sui-choi, an associate professor at Baptist University, noted that no single nation currently dominates the entire AI supply chain, which creates ongoing opportunities for Hong Kong’s trade sector. Because of this sustained international appetite for AI infrastructure, experts believe that Hong Kong’s gross domestic product (GDP) growth for the year could potentially outperform the government’s current official forecasts. While the report highlights a positive outlook for the trade sector, it emphasizes that the durability of this growth is tied directly to the pace of global AI development and the ability of local exporters to maintain their position within the supply chain. The analysis focuses on the macroeconomic benefits of the tech boom, suggesting that the city is well-positioned to capitalize on the digital transition currently reshaping global trade patterns.
